Short Review on Ohlin's for 2015 Street Glide
I received my order of Ohlin 2-2a rears from Motorcycle Metal in Florida. After chatting with Howard a couple of times about shocks in general, I made the purchase. The 2-2a was the right choice for me, since I wanted to keep it close to stock height. I had my local HD tech install them since my garage is not up and running yet. We set them up per Howard's directions for 2 up riding. Took off on a 200 mile day trip to see the difference over the stock air system. My wife and I agreed it was much improved, but seemed a little stiff. When we arrived back home, I pulled the bags and adjusted the preload settings a couple of turns soft. We took it back out for a short spin down the highway and some well known bumpy streets. We noticed an immediate difference going over bridge joints and bumps in town. That little bit of fine tuning was all it took to put a big smile on my face and my butt cheeks too. But here's the down side.....
Like a few riders had mentioned here, after changing the rears you suddenly realize how bad the stock fronts are. So next month the fronts will be the project.
